SACSPA Hosts 2017 Dancing Stars of St. Johns County

Get ready for a stupendous night of sparkles, sequins, and dazzling smiles! The St. Augustine Community School of Performing Arts (SACSPA) will be hosting the annual “Dancing Stars of St. Johns County” at Lewis Auditorium. Ala popular television series “Dancing with the Stars,” numerous local “celebrities” don their dancing shoes and pair up with professional dance instructors from Arthur Murray Dance Studio. Doing their best Fred and Ginger, the couples will tango, salsa, and waltz their way into the spotlight.

The evening will be hosted by David Hartzel. This year’s celebrity dancers will be Zumba instructor Nickie Gorce, hair stylist Kristi Lovelace, cheerleading instructor Melanie Hardin, owner of What HE Sees, Megan McCloud, artist Sylvia Cerri-Bartels, and sign language instructor Rachel Danielson. The competition will be judged by previous “Dancing Stars of St. Johns County” winner, Bill McClure, previous judge and master of ceremonies, John Reardon, and founder of Act4 the Nations, Sharon Williams. Each dancing couple will compete for two awards – People’s Choice, based on votes from the general public, and Judges’ Choice, decided by the panel based on the evening’s performances.

The event will take place on July 8 at 7pm. Tickets include entrance to the event as well as a seated dinner. Proceeds will benefit the non-profit St. Augustine Community School of Performing Arts. Tickets are $25.
